7   An Act relating to the practice of pharmacy; defining

7   term; designating certain drug as over-the-counter;

8   providing for codification; and providing an

8   effective date.

9

9

10

10

11 BE IT ENACTED BY TH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F OKLAHOMA:
11

12  SECTION 1.      NEW LAW     A new section of law to be codified

12

13 in the Oklahoma Statutes as Section 353.22.1 of Title 59, unless
13

14 there is created a duplication in numbering, reads as follows:
14

15  A. As used in this section, "over-the-counter medication" means

15

16 medication that may be legally sold and purchased without a
16

17 prescription.
17

18  B. Notwithstanding any law to the contrary, ivermectin suitable

18

19 for human use may be sold or purchased as an over-the-counter
19

20 medication in this state without a prescription or consultation with
20

21 a health care professional.
21

22  SECTION 2. This act shall become effective November 1, 2026.
